			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>To really enjoy the pleasures of Singapore, a traveler with little time, should spend d the day at Sentosa – the country’s holiday island. Once a British military base, this island which name means ‘peace’ in the Malay tongue, offers more sights to see and things to do, than any place else in Singapore. From white sandy beaches to historic sites to lush green parks and luxury hotels to romantic nightlife, Sentosa has them all. A trip through the island is a never-ending adventure – as Singaporean says, ‘at Sentosa, the fun never ends.’ A causeway can reach the island via ferries or overland. On the other hand, the ideal way to appreciate this pleasure ground of the country is via the Cable Car. The car leaves Mount Faber, the second highest point in Singapore and, as it moves along, offers a panoramic view of the harbor – the busiest port in the world. Like a good number of visitors to that island country, P did not have much time to spend in this city-state. Hence, I joined a half-day tour to Sentosa and I was disappointed.</p>
<p>Even more than the tourist literature indicated, the Cable Car view of the port, was fantastic. As our Cable Car descended to it’s terminal on the island, the first object that caught my eye was the 37 m (121 ft) high in Merlion, a half-lion, half-mermaid fantasy creature which is the symbol of Singapore. At night, this tourist attraction par-excellence, standing on a hill in the center of Sentosa, comes alive during a spectacular light, sound and water extravaganza, Staged three times a night, the Rise of the Merlion show features a spectacle of color lasers shooting from the eyes of the Merlion in synchronization with the symphony of dancing water fountains. Visitors can enter the Merlion, and then ride to the viewing decks in its mouth or those at the crown. From high point, they can enjoy breathtaking views of Singapore harbor, the surrounding islands and, if the day is clear, the Riau Archipelago in Indonesia. On the edge of the Sentosa cable car terminal, we toured the Images of Singapore Museum which includes the saga of Singapore’s pioneers, the Second World war Surrender Chambers, capturing the humiliation of defeat and the joy of victory, and an exhibition of the city’s festival.</p>
<p>I thought how much more fulfilling it would have been if I had explored Sentosa for at least another day. Nevertheless, I had a taste of what Singapore’s holiday isle had no offer – and the flavors were many.</p>

<p>Having a baby is wonderful and beautiful, not to mention you’re also sleep-deprived and missing your old body. If you can’t figure out how to dress your new body, you’re not alone. No one fits into her old clothes as soon as her pregnancy ends; the trick is to learn how to dress yourself so you’ll feel good until you get back to where you were before you had your baby. One of the best ways to disguise those troubling areas is to create a long, lean look. To do this, you will need to balance out your top bottom halves. Though you might be tempted to wear baggy clothes to hide your figure flaws, DON’T! This can make you look bigger than you actually are. Believe it or not, it is possible to wear clothes that fit well, are comfortable and have enough structure to help you smoothen out your postpartum figure flaws (including that tummy which isn’t quite as flat as you’d like it to be). And if you’re also thinking of wearing your favorite “duster”, make sure no one sees you around wearing it, so people in the neighborhood will not mistake you as “fat mamma”. So, if you want a fashionable look, check out our fashion tips to make you a master of the art of camouflage.</p>
<p><strong>Balancing a bigger Torso and Chest</strong></p>
<p>Chances are, your belly bump isn’t going to magically disappear 10 days after you give birth, so you’re probably going to have a bit of a tummy for a while. And if you’re breastfeeding, you’re probably dealing with a bigger chest than you’re used to. Try wearing a longer jacket with some structure to support your chest and create the illusion of a smaller waist.</p>
<p>Shirts that sit at the top of the hip are good for balancing out the figure. Shirts with a seam or ribbon that sits higher than your natural waistline, just below the bust, i.e.. an empire waist, are good for creating the illusion of a smaller waistline. V-necks draw the eye upward, creating a leaner look.</p>
<p>Also, try to emphasize the shoulders to create more balance between them and your tummy or hips-try flutter or cap sleeves. If you’re breastfeeding, make sure life easier by sticking to tops with button or zip closures and invest in one or two good nursing bras.</p>
<p><strong>Minimize the Butt</strong></p>
<p>Even if you’re pregnancy packed a few more pounds onto your posterior than you would have liked, you can still wear pants and look fabulous doing it. Start with a great pant that fits ell the widest part of you and has a leg that falls straight down from there. Avoid cargo pants or any pants with pockets that stick out from the body-chances are, they’re drawing attention to a spot you don’t want attention drawn to. Consider investing in one pair of great fitting designer jeans. Also, try wearing fuller-cut skirts that flare away from the body to balance your top and bottom.</p>
<p><strong>See a Tailor</strong></p>
<p>A common complaint among women who are pregnant, or who have just given birth, is that if an item of clothing fits in one place, it’s too big in others. If shirts that fit your cheat are too long for your arms, or make you look like you’re wearing a circus tent, or if pants that fit your new bottom are way too long, consider having them altered by a professional tailor or seamstress. It is an extra expense, but if you’re working in a professional environment where you wardrobe is restricted, it’s probably worth it. Most alterations can be done inexpensively and it’s got to be easier than running all over town trying on a thousand outfits and still not being able to find anything to wear.</p>
<p><strong>The Diaper Bag</strong></p>
<p>Babies need stuff- lots of stuff- and you’re going to have to carry them around in something. Unfortunately, most diaper bags on the market are way too cutesy. If you’d prefer to look like an adult, consider purchasing designer handbags. If you don’t want to shell out the cash for expensive designer baby bags, get creative. Any bag with lots of pockets and sturdy shoulder straps can fit the bill. So try to find something that suits your personality, matches your wardrobe and makes you feel good (or at least not vaguely embarrassed) when you carry it.</p>
<p><strong>Just in Case…</strong></p>
<p>When you and baby going out together, you might want to skip the silks and other delicate fabrics. Stick to natural fibers that you can wash and dry easily, and that you won’t worry about ruining should spit-ups occur ( and they will occur). Also you might want to carry extra “just in case” garments in your diaper bag. Make sure they’re neutral colors so that they will match with any outfit that you happen to get thrown up on in. Comfortable fitting street clothing or urban clothing can be a great option for when you are on the go.</p>
<p>If you don’t want to spend a lot money building an interim wardrobe, consider buying only a few new, high quality items that you know you look great in, and then checking out a few thrift and second hand stores for more pieces that will fit you without costing an arm and a leg. If you don’t have time to shop and you know your sizes, the internet can also be a great place to get bargains without having to carry through the mall a screaming infant.</p>

<p>The Singapore Sling was created at the world-famous Raffles Hotel in 1915 by a Hainanese-Chinese bartender. The “Sling’s attractive blush made it popular among the ladies and has since become a signature drink of the hotel and country, without which a trip to Singapore in incomplete. Today, the drink is enjoyed by all and can be found in most bars around the world.</p>
<p>Spice up your cocktail parties by making your very own Singapore Sling. In a shaker half-filled with ice cubes, combine one-half measure of gin, one-quarter cherry brandy, and one quarter mixed fruit juices (orange, lime or lemon, and pineapple). Shake well and strain into a cocktail glass. Add a few drops of Cointreau &amp; Benedictine and Angostura Bitters into the drink and top with a cherry and a slice of pineapple.</p>
